ENERGY DATA
Energy information in the form of watt-hours and var-hours is measured and reported by the BE1-951.
Both positive and negative values are reported in three-phase, primary units. Watt-hour and var-hour
values are calculated per minute as shown in Equation 6-1.

Watt and var values are updated every 250 milliseconds and watt-hour and var-hour values are logged
once every minute. Energy registers are stored in nonvolatile memory during every update.
Watt-hour values and var-hour values can be read, reset, or changed through the HMI or communication
ports. Watt-hour values can be accessed at the HMI through Screens 4.5.1 (positive values) and 4.5.2
(negative values). Var-hour values can be accessed at the HMI through Screens 4.5.3 (positive values)
and 4.5.4 (negative values). ASCII command RE-KWH (report energy-kilowatt-hours) gives access to
both positive and negative watt-hour values. A lagging power factor load will report positive watts and
positive vars.
RE-KWH Command
Purpose: Read, change, or reset 3-phase watt-hours in primary units (forward, reverse).
Syntax: RE-KWH=<x>
Comments: x = 0 to 1,000,000,000 (values must be entered in kilowatt-hours).
A maximum value of 1,000 Gwh is reported.
Entering RE-KWH by itself reads the 3-phase watt-hours.
RE-KWH Command Examples:
Example 1. Obtain the current watt-hour values.
>RE-KWH
RE-KWH=24.01MWH, -2720.26KWH
Example 2. Reset the positive and negative watt-hour values.
>RE-KWH=0
ASCII command RE-KVAR (report energy - kilovar-hours) gives access to both positive and negative var-
hour values.
RE-KVARH Command
Purpose: Read, change or reset 3-phase var-hours in primary units, forward and reverse.
Syntax: RE-KVAR=<x>
Comments: x = 0 to 100,000,000 (values must be entered in kilovar-hours)
A maximum value of 1,000 Gvarh is reported.
Entering RE-KVAR by itself reads the 3-phase var-hours.
RE-KVARH Command Example:
Example 1. Obtain the current var-hour values.
>RE-KVARH
13.24MVARH, -7902.18KVARH
Energy data is also available through the communication ports by using the RE (report energy) command.
This read-only command returns both the watt-hours and var-hours.
